Transaction b15f62ea1c560ea70edd3823b07e87fedc40c93a52537dc86dc1aaa534987061
1 Input
1 Output
-
b15f62ea1c560ea70edd3823b07e87fedc40c93a52537dc86dc1aaa534987061:0
- value
- 2768503
- script pubkey
- OP_0 OP_PUSHBYTES_20 c73c70d3b7af2f0d4020d0cab81a56ca6ddaf771
- address
- bc1qcu78p5ah4uhs6spq6r9tsxjkefka4am3pckpcl